Re: Over dose?

According to swim: Most if not all reported LSD OD's are actually 5-MeO-AMT or some other substituted RC.

There has never been a death officially confirmed to have been caused by the direct effects of LSD on the body. People have harmed themselves, but that is different.

It sounds to swim like you just had more than you could handle at the time... Swim has taken doses of 1000mics and felt better than other trips on just 200 mics. Although increasing the dose increases the chance of things getting too intense, other factors such as experience setting and so on are equally if not more important

Just because you feel like your going to die, that doesn't mean you are actually in any danger, at least not with a drug like LSD. Paranoid thoughts are just a psychological reaction which you can overcome by ignoring them.

Re: Over dose?

SWIM says:

at around 500ug (which is probably the least amount SWIY ingested if it was as fresh as claimed) the body buzz and visuals just go apeshit and it gets completely unpredictable. During the (generally immensely rapid) onset of the peak usually one ends up with a bit of a "poisoned" feeling, both in the body and in the enivironment. The visual field tends to be dominated by gloomy and sometimes horrific imagery.

Whereas low doses tend to focus on the mind and medium doses tend to focus on aesthetics, strong doses generally just fuck everything up real nice. Tons of cross-chatter between the senses, and the rapid onset is very unsettling.

This type of dose tends to be magnified by about twenty when it's taken by accident or unexpectedly.

If SWIY is 100% sure it's LSD, it sounds like a typical high-dose acid burn that caught them by surprise.
